- CVEs with nessus.description==Several vulnerabilities have been discovered in Mercurial, a distributed version control system. The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ures project identifies the following issues :
- CVE-2016-3068 Blake Burkhart discovered that Mercurial allows URLs for Git subrepositories that could result in arbitrary code execution on clone.
- CVE-2016-3069 Blake Burkhart discovered that Mercurial allows arbitrary code execution when converting Git repositories with specially crafted names.
- CVE-2016-3630 It was discovered that Mercurial does not properly perform bounds-checking in its binary delta decoder, which may be exploitable for remote code execution via clone, push or pull.
